## Tuning: Spoolhaven Service

Spoolhaven queues print jobs from the Inkrest front end and dispatches them to floor printers. Throughput depends mainly on worker-pool size and the per-printer retry backoff; oversizing the pool causes head-of-line blocking on slow printers, while undersizing starves the queue. New team members should benchmark with representative job mixes before changing anything. Recommended defaults are shown below.

tuning constants:
THRESHOLDS = {
    "quenir": 405,
    "pelius": 39,
    "pelix": 636,
    "wenion": 152,
    "quenael": 242,
    "eliox": 621,
    "wenys": 342,
}

Before promoting the Quartzline 4.2 export service, verify that all scheduled report exports normalize timestamps to UTC at the storage layer and only apply the requesting user's timezone at render time. We found in staging that the Harbourton tenant's nightly exports shifted by one hour during the DST transition because the worker pods inherited the host zone. Confirm TZ is pinned to Etc/UTC in the deploy manifest and that the audit log records both zones. Once verified, sign the release manifest with the key below.

release key, tafop-tadug: bky9_Ag7uEujh4

RUNBOOK — PERMIT BLUEPRINTS, HALVERT ANNEX

Receiving site: Dornbeck Works, east gate only. Two sealed tubes containing the stamped blueprint set for the Halvert Annex building permit arrive Thursday, morning window. Do not open tubes; permit office at Crellin Municipal requires intact seals. Log arrival time, tube condition, and seal numbers on the intake sheet. Store flat in the plan room, not the dock shelf. Courier hand-over proceeds as follows.

dispatch memo: the sorius tamius courier leaves the praeth ledger at gate 4873 under passcode 928014